Concrete block repair services focus on restoring the integrity and appearance of existing concrete block structures, such as foundations, retaining walls, and decorative walls. These repairs typically involve addressing issues like cracking, crumbling, or shifting blocks caused by settling, weathering, or moisture damage. Property owners often seek this service to prevent further deterioration, improve safety, and maintain the structural stability of their property.

Before requesting concrete block repair, property owners should understand the extent of the damage, the cause of the issues, and the desired outcome for the repair. It’s helpful to know whether the damage is isolated or widespread and if there are underlying problems like drainage or soil movement that need addressing. Clear communication about these details can assist in planning the most effective repair approach for maintaining the property's value and safety.

FAQ

Concrete Block Repair Questions

What causes concrete block damage? Damage can result from settling, moisture infiltration, freeze-thaw cycles, or impact from heavy objects.

How can I tell if my concrete blocks need repair? Signs include cracking, shifting, or crumbling mortar joints around the blocks.

What types of repairs are common for concrete blocks? Repairs often involve replacing damaged blocks, repointing mortar joints, or sealing cracks.

Is repair necessary for minor cracks? Yes, addressing small cracks early can prevent further deterioration and maintain structural integrity.
